A kind of external tap
Technical field
The present invention relates to a kind of external taps of closed container.
Background technology
People will use the fluid food such as a certain amount of water, oil, wine daily in family life, due to demand compared with Greatly, it is impossible to which use is small bottled as vinegar, soy sauce, and must use big bottled or even big barreled.Currently, it is carried on the market The big bottle or drum supplied, what is used is all bottle cap or bung, but bottle cap or bung for a long time, during use repeatly to big The liquid contained in bottle or drum(Such as water)Shelf effect influence is especially big, is in particular in the following aspects:First, bucket Interior liquid(Such as water)Bucket can only be used when pouring out drum(Bottle)Standing upside down or putting forward the method that pot scoops out with spoon could obtain, and cause Outflow has some setbacks, and use is extremely inconvenient;Second is that the liquid taken out with the method(Such as water)It is highly susceptible to secondary pollution, shadow It rings food quality and even causes food safety hazards;Third, bucket(Bottle)Lid remove and put on, it is regular it is repeated multiple times after, it is unfavorable In guaranteeing the quality for liquid in bucket food, food is be easy to cause in shelf-life endometamorphism;Fourth, regular repeatability is by bucket(Bottle)Lid takes Lower to put on again, it is big to be bound to cause again closed difficulty, poor sealing performance.Therefore, a kind of good use again of novel sealing effect is developed Convenient and simple big bottle or drum is of great significance for ensuring food safety to protect the health of people, in this regard, mesh It is preceding there is an urgent need for one kind can ensure barreled closed container it is easy to operate during reuse, outflow smoothly, again it is closed easily, be not easy Secondary pollution and shelf effect are apparent.

The technical principle of the present invention:
(1)With manual control manual shaft enable upper piston in hand piston and lower piston in piston pipeline up and down simultaneously The mode of gearing controls the flowing of water and the flowing of air in discharge duct in drainage pipeline, and makes flowing and the air of water Flowing reach and be uniformly coordinated, solve external(Water)Tap air-tight state etc. in the continuous holding container of switch closing course relaying is asked Topic.
(2)The original of the seal of closed container can be quickly broken using the vertebra shape cut blade for being inserted into pipeline front end Reason solves external(Water)The insertion pipeline of tap is from the outside of closed container smoothly along preset(It is external)Channel completely into The problem of inside closed container.
(3)Formed by discharge duct and its exhaust outlet in the inside for being inserted into rear end of pipeline certain air contact surfaces so as to Make the liquid in closed container(Such as water)The support for obtaining air on the contact surface restores the principle of dead weight, solves closed container Interior liquid(Such as water)It can be from external(Water)The problem of smoothly being flowed out in tap.
(4)Further, using adding sealing ring(Resistance leakage circle)Method, solve liquid(Such as water)Container with it is external (Water)The problem of easily being leaked at the adhesion between contact position and insertion pipeline and leading box lateral surface between tap.

Application method:It is external cleaning up(Water)After tap, it is inserted into the default of pipeline alignment sealing bucket 33(Outside It connects)Passway 30(As shown in Figure 3), broken with the cut blade 29 for being inserted into pipeline front end 24 default(It is external)On passway 30 After diaphragm seal 32, then firmly will be inserted into pipeline be rapidly inserted into it is default(It is external)In channel 31, finally check and be inserted into rear end of pipeline 27 Resistance leakage circle 28 whether with it is default(It is external)Passway 30 dock it is neat and whether leak, can come into operation after the completion. In use, the containers such as bowl or cup are first placed in the leading mouth of external tap in the following, gently pressing manual shaft 23, liquid with finger again (Such as water)It will automatically flow into the containers such as bowl or cup, treat the liquid in the containers such as bowl or cup(Such as water)After filling with, then slowly The slow finger that unclamps sets back by manual shaft 23, you can.
